ROAST VENISON

A family recipe....One of those dishes that tastes as good as it smells. Cook roast 20 minutes per pound for medium rare, remember to baste often during roasting to ensure a tender roast.

Time 2h20m

Number Of Ingredients 12

3 lbs venison roast
8 slices bacon
1⁄2 cup beef consomme
1⁄2 cup apple cider
1 cup red wine
1⁄4 cup lemon juice
1 clove garlic, crushed
1⁄4 cup onion, chopped
1⁄8 cup cranberries, dried
1 teaspoon salt
1⁄2 teaspoon pepper
1⁄4 teaspoon thyme

Steps:

  • 1. Preheat oven to 500 degrees Trim fat from roast,wipe down with damp cloth.
  • 2. Put venison in roasting pan and sear in 500 degree oven for 5- 10 minutes.
  • 3. Reduce heat to 425 degrees.
  • 4. Arrange bacon slices over roast.
  • 5. Roast uncovered in 425 degree oven for 30- 40 minutes.
  • 6. Remove bacon.
  • 7. Combine all remaining ingredients and pour over roast.
  • 8. Remember to baste frequently during roasting
  • 9. Cover loosely with foil and cook 1 hour longer.
